Porn Addiction and Thought Challenging: The Core CBT Skill

How to identify and challenge the automatic negative thoughts driving Porn Addiction.

Thought challenging — identifying and evaluating the automatic negative thoughts driving porn addiction — is the core skill of Cognitive Behavioral Therapy.

Identifying Automatic Negative Thoughts in Porn Addiction

Automatic negative thoughts (ANTs) in porn addiction are fast, involuntary, and often taken as facts. They drive porn addiction while remaining unexamined.

Common ANT patterns in porn addiction: catastrophizing, all-or-nothing thinking, mind-reading, personalization.

The Thought Challenging Process for Porn Addiction

  1. Notice the thought: 'I just had the thought that...'
  2. Identify the distortion: What type of thinking error is this?
  3. Examine the evidence: What actually supports this thought? What contradicts it?
  4. Generate alternatives: What's a more accurate and helpful perspective?
  5. Rate the change: How do you feel now compared to before?

Building the Skill Over Time for Porn Addiction

Initially, thought challenging requires deliberate effort. With practice, the mind automatically generates balanced perspectives when porn addiction-related thoughts arise.
